Here's how the initial breakdown - as of me going to bed - looks. The delegate count is in parentaces. Keep in mind these are estimates. Final tallies will not be in until tomorrow morning.....
DEMOCRATS
Clinton: AR, AZ, CA, MA, NY, NJ, OK, TN (534)
Obama: AK, AL, CT, CO, DE, GA, ID, IL, KS, MN, MO, ND, UT (606)
REPUBLICANS
McCain: AZ, CA, CT, DE, IL, MO, NJ, NY, OK (743)
Romney: CO, MA, MN, MT, ND, UT (321)
Huckabee: AL, AR, GA, TN, WV (225)
Paul: (12)
Total delegates needed for nomination: 1,191
